Global Warehouse Dynamics & The Growth of Folding Racking Tech

In modern supply chain ecosystems, spatial efficiency and layout agility are no longer secondary operational metrics; they are key drivers of cost mitigation and commercial speed. Dynamic customer demands, fluctuating inventory profiles, and seasonal retail surges require warehousing architectures that adapt rapidly. Traditional fixed-racking designs, though useful for standardized bulk warehousing, struggle to adapt to fast-paced logistical environments. This shift has accelerated the global demand for modular, scalable industrial-grade storage solutions, primarily folding shelves and collapsible storage systems.

Industrial folding shelving networks are engineered to bridge the gap between structural load capacity and physical layout adaptability. By allowing fast collapse and reconfiguration without heavy-duty toolsets or specialized crane operations, these setups help logistics firms optimize their footprints during low-inventory periods. When collapsed, they reduce footprint storage requirements by up to 75%, allowing facilities to transition dynamically between bulk warehousing, order-fulfillment pathways, and empty-pallet staging zones.

Key Architectural Advantages of Modern Collapsible Shelving

  • On-Demand Volumetric Scalability: Facilities can quickly collapse unused storage rows, increasing floor space for automated guided vehicles (AGVs) and cross-docking operations.
  • Structural Rigidity with Fast Setup: Specialized heavy-gauge steel joints maintain load capacity specs while enabling rapid pivot actions.
  • Freight Cost Reduction: Shipped flat, collapsible modules reduce overall shipping volumes, saving on transport costs and carbon footprint.
  • Safety-First Systems: Modern safety pins, automatic frame locks, and structural steel reinforcement plates protect operations from high-load buckling.

Global Procurement Pain Points in Warehouse Logistics

Procuring storage solutions at an enterprise level requires balancing safety compliance, material quality, and long-term durability. High-density storage requires tight tolerances to avoid structural damage, frame failure, or safety incidents. Procurement teams face several operational risks:

Structural Failure Under Load

Improper raw material selection or inconsistent welding can cause metal fatigue. Under heavy use, sub-standard racks may fail, threatening worker safety and inventory.

Corrosion and Coating Failure

In environments with fluctuating temperatures (like cold-chain storage or ocean-freight zones), poor surface treatment leads to rust and corrosion, compromising frame integrity.

Incompatible Tolerances

Without strict QA protocols, modular shelf components may not align during assembly. This can cause project delays, increased labor costs, and uneven load distribution.

Industrial Applications of Modular & Folding Racking Solutions

Customizable storage systems support diverse applications, from large-scale warehouses to boutique retail setups. Matching racking features to specific operational goals optimizes space and workflow efficiency:

1. Heavy Industrial Warehousing & Distribution Hubs

For large-scale distribution operations, high-capacity structural platforms are essential. Multi-tier mezzanine systems and heavy-duty steel pallet racks maximize vertical space, expanding footprint capacity by up to 200%. Integrating durable frame structures allows distribution centers to handle high-volume inventory safely.

2. Cold Storage & Cold Chain Distribution

Cold storage facilities require specialized configurations to ensure efficient airflow. Modular wire shelving and open steel profiles prevent frost accumulation and assist temperature control. Durable corrosion-resistant coatings help these racks withstand consistent temperature drops without structural degradation.

3. Pharmaceutical & Cleanroom Material Handling

Cleanroom environments require strict hygiene and corrosion resistance. Polished stainless steel and heavy-gauge wire rack systems prevent dust collection, support easy washdown procedures, and resist degradation from sterilization chemicals, meeting health and safety standards.

4. Fast-Paced E-Commerce Fulfillment & Micro-Fulfillment Zones

E-commerce fulfillment centers require adaptable layouts to handle rapidly changing SKU counts. Light-duty adjustable metal racks, combined with modular display baskets, enable teams to reconfigure pick lines quickly, optimizing order assembly times.

Material Selection and Engineering Best Practices

Selecting the correct material grade and surface treatment determines the safety and lifespan of an industrial racking installation. Quality-focused manufacturers adhere to strict engineering standards:

  • Steel Grade Verification: Utilizing high-tensile hot-rolled or cold-rolled steel coils, certified for load capacity and elongation.
  • Precision Structural Engineering: Designing beams and connections to meet global standards (such as EN 15512 or RMI guidelines) for wind, load, and seismic safety.
  • Powder Coating Adhesion: Cross-cut testing validates paint adhesion, ensuring the protective layer will not chip or crack under heavy impact.
  • Seismic-Bracing Support: Heavy-duty baseplates and bracing frames distribute loads safely in areas prone to seismic activity.
